Palo Alto Networks Advanced Threat Prevention
IPS with inline AI models to block zero-day exploits and C2 attacks in real time

Trellix Intrusion Prevention System
Next-gen IPS detecting & blocking network threats via signatures & behavior
Side-by-Side Comparison
- Inline deep learning models for zero-day threat detection
- Real-time blocking of unknown command and control attacks
- Network and application layer intrusion prevention
- Payload-based malware signature detection
- Snort and Suricata rule conversion support
- Custom signature creation
- User-ID, App-ID, and Device-ID traffic context
- Protection against Cobalt Strike command and control
- Signature-based and behavioral threat detection
- Real-time threat blocking and mitigation
- SSL/TLS encrypted traffic inspection
- DDoS and DoS attack prevention
- Sandboxing with Trellix IVX dynamic analysis engine
- Botnet and malware detection
- Integration with Trellix NDR for ML-based detections
- Multi-layered protection combining multiple detection methods
